2000th Post. And a history lesson.

Wednesday, December 22nd, 2010

Amazing. This is the 2000th post on clanMcGraw.com. You’ll also notice that with this milestone comes a new look.

*If* you’re keeping track, this is the 5th ‘re-design’ of the site. Originally it was a link page on Mindspring, which evolved to a family page once Brandon and Caleb came along. In fact, if you look closely at the Internet Wayback machine site from May 2002, you’ll see a link for ‘God, My Boys, and Me.’ That blogger tool hosted what would eventually become clanMcGraw.com.

Iteration 3 of clanMcGraw.com started using Movable Type as the blog engine, and took us away from hand-coded HTML, although I do still do some of that, even today. It’s just good to know how to do that kind of thing. Version 3 had a rocky start on a hosting service known as Cyberwings, as it disappeared about 2 weeks after I’d started hosting on it. Those posts are gone for good. Also, after switching to a new host, my 2nd post was a sad one. It was when my Grandfather passed away. Just 2 months later, I’d be blogging about the loss of my Father-In-Law, Jim.

Iteration 4 of clanMcGraw.com abandoned Movable Type for WordPress. I chose the theme that it used, because it was so similar to my old high school colors. I also liked it because fonts just seemed to have the right look and feel.

So here we are today, on Version 5. Still on WordPress, but with a different theme, necessitated by a back-end upgrade. This may be the first Christmas song that I remember. You know it best from here, as performed by Vince Guaraldi:

I have always loved the Charlie Brown Christmas special. When I was a child, it was one of those special TV shows that your parents would actually let you eat in the den while it was on. I remember my Mom clipping cartoons out of a magazine, and binding them together into a makeshift book that told the story. When I was older, though, I began to really appreciate what the story was about: Remembering the true meaning of Christmas, through all of the Christmas glitz and hustle.

I’ve watched it with my sons every year. Maybe we’ll watch it again tonight.
